Mineral-insulated thermocouples are made of a flexible, thin-walled sheath cable in which the thermowires are embedded in compressed fire-resistant magnesium oxide. The good thermal transfer between the sheath and the thermocouple enables short response times (t0.5 as of 0.15 s) and excellent measuring accuracy. The vibration-resistant construction guarantees a long operating life. The smallest bending radius is 5 times the outer diameter. With a diameter of 0.5 to 2.0 mm, the minimum insertion length (EL) is ≥ 50 mm, with a diameter of 3.0 to 6.0 mm the EL is ≥ 100 mm. As of an insertion length of approximately 1000 mm the elements are delivered in a rolled state. The thermocouples are designed to be insulated from the sheath by default. Double versions with two thermocouples are also possible. Test pressure: test for leaks at the measuring point at 40 bar (helium). Insulation resistance: between thermocouple and sheath at room temperature and lengths < 1 m 200 megohms, with lengths of ≥ 1 m 200 megohms x m.

For temperatures from -200 to +1200 °C
Flexible sheath cable with vibration-resistant measuring insert
Protection tube diameter as of 0.5 mm
Quick response time
Application-specific insertion length
Applications
Due to their specific features, mineral-insulated thermocouples are used in chemical plants, power plants, pipelines, engine building, and test rigs
